The vinyl rip process involves playing the album on a high-end turntable, phono preamp, and A/D converter, ensuring that every nuance of the original recording is captured. The resulting digital files are then converted to FLAC, a lossless format that preserves the integrity of the audio data without any degradation or compression.

Vinyl records, by their physical nature, cannot be mastered as loudly. This often results in a more dynamic, less fatiguing master that many listeners find more pleasing and authentic to the original recording. An enthusiast on the Steve Hoffman forums notes, "If the CD is compressed to hell, the vinyl rip is the better choice," while a high-quality rip from a clean, mint record can rival or even surpass the sound of its CD counterpart. The goal is to get the best of both worlds: the superior, more dynamic mastering of the vinyl with the convenience of a digital file.
